Beschreibung:
Originally composed in 2011 for Anne Akiko Meyersa and her daughter Natalie, it was later orchestrated for Marin Alsop's 20th season at the Cabrillo Festival of Contemporary Music, and has been transcribed for band. This originalversion is accessible to musicians and audiences, yet extremely sensitive with its dramatic sonorities, the music is both soothing and subtle even as the tonality is stretched. Soothing and lush, John Corigliano's 'Lullaby forNatalie' could lead a drowsy child toward a land of blissful slumber...this piece holds special significance for [Anne] Akiko Meyers: It was commissioned by her husband as a surprise to welcome their new daughter, Natalie, intothe world...G. Schirmer has released the lullaby in print for violinists who want to explore this lovely, heartfelt piece. --Strings magazine
